Frequently Asked Questions - LEDW24i+ Reflexion

What should I do if the TV has no power?
Check that the power adapter is connected to the TV and to a working outlet. Ensure the toggle switch on the unit is set to ON. If using a car adapter, verify the 12V connection.
Why is there no picture or sound?
Make sure the correct input source is selected. Check that the antenna or cable is properly connected. Try another channel. Adjust the picture and sound settings in the menu.
How do I improve poor picture quality?
Ensure the antenna cable is securely connected. Manually fine-tune the channel. Adjust picture settings like brightness, contrast, and sharpness. Keep the TV away from other electronic devices that may cause interference.
The remote control is not working. What can I do?
Remove any obstacles between the remote and the TV. Check that you are within range. Replace the batteries with new ones, ensuring correct polarity.
How do I connect the TV to the internet?
During initial setup, you can connect via Wi-Fi or LAN. For Wi-Fi, go to Settings > Network & Internet, select your network, and enter the password. For LAN, connect an Ethernet cable to the RJ45 port; the TV will configure automatically.
Can I use the TV as a computer monitor?
Yes, connect your PC via HDMI. In the picture menu, set HDMI Mode to PC-Mode for optimal display. The TV supports up to 1920x1080 resolution.
How do I record TV programs?
Insert a USB stick or hard drive (max 1TB, formatted FAT32). Go to Menu > Function > PVR Option, select the disk, and format it. Then press the REC button on the remote to start instant recording, or use the EPG to schedule recordings.
What should I do if the TV screen is blue or black with no signal?
This indicates no input signal. Check that the antenna or source device is connected and powered on. Press INPUT to select the correct source. If using a cable/satellite box, ensure it is tuned to a channel.
How can I mirror my smartphone screen?
Press SMART and go to My Apps. Use IMirror for Apple devices or Wi-Fi Display Sink for Android. Ensure your phone and TV are on the same network (or Wi-Fi Direct for compatible Android devices). Follow the on-screen instructions.
What is the warranty period?
UltraMedia offers a 36-month warranty for this TV model from the date of purchase. It covers material and production defects. Damage from misuse, accidents, or unauthorized repairs is excluded. Keep your purchase receipt.

CONNECTIONS ON THE UNIT
POWER INPUT DJ45 CVBS OUT LINE OUT HDMI1 ARC HDMI2 TV1 DVB-S/S2 TV2 DV3-DT2 COAXIAL OUT CI Slot Mini AV IN Kopfhörer USB2 USB1 DV=100mA

POWER INPUT(DC IN: 12V / 24V)Mains connection for the power supply unit or the 12V car adapter.
RJ45Connection for the LAN cable.
CVBS OUTOnly mirrors the TV picture (no sound) from the mini AV input.
L/R LINE OUTCinch audio output. For connecting external audio devices.
HDMI 1 (ARC)HDMI 2Connection for an external HDMI device.e.g. Blu Ray player / soundbar.HDMI 1 is ARC capable.
TV1 (DVB-S/S2)TV2 (DVB-C/T2HD)TV1: Connection of the satellite antenna.TV2: Connection of the DVB-T antenna or the cable system.
COAXIAL (OUT)Digital audio output for external audio devices (e.g. amplifiers or soundbars).
CI+SLOTSlot for CI+ modules for decoding encrypted TV programmes.
MINI AV INConnection of external AV devices via adapter (not included)e.g. video recorder
HEADPHONES3.5mm headphone jack. When used, the internal speakers are muted.
USB (5V 500mA)2x USB connection for USB sticks and hard disks (max. 1TB).

COMMON INTERFACE / CI - SLOT

This TV is equipped with a Cl+ slot and supports the following digital standards: DVB-T/T2HD, DVB-S/S2 and DVB-C

Common Interface / Slot

The CI slot (CI+) is designed to accept conditional access modules (CAM) and smart cards to access pay TV and other services. Contact your pay TV service provider for more information about modules and subscriptions.

Note:

  • Conditional Access Modules and Smart Cards are sold separately.
  • Switch off your TV before inserting Cl+ modules into the Cl slot.
  • Then insert the Smart Card into the Cl+ module.

Reflexion LEDW24i+ - Note: - 1

  1. Switch on the TV and make sure that DTV is selected as the source.
  2. When the CAM is recognised, the following text appears on the screen: "CI module inserted". Wait a few seconds until the card is activated.

  3. Now select the desired pay TV channel.

  4. Detailed information about the smart card being used is displayed.

  5. Press the Ⓞ key to enter the CI menu. Refer to the manual of the module for details on the settings.

  6. When the module is removed, the following text is displayed on the screen: "CI module removed".

MEDIASwitch to USB Media mode.
  1. Press the INPUT button on the remote control.
  2. Select the appropriate reception mode and confirm with the OK key.

• DVB-T
• DVB-C
• DVB-S

  1. Now press the Ⓜkey and select the menu item [Program]. Then press the Ⓞkey to enter the menu.

  2. Navigate to the menu item [Auto Search] and press the key.

  3. Select the settings according to your TV connection.

  4. Satellite system (DVB-S): The Preset Scan scan mode is recommended here.

  5. DVB-T Antenna (DVB-T): Please check that you have set the menu item 5V antenna Feedback to On. Set the Search Type to DTV and the LCN Option to Off.
    • Cable system (DVB-C): Set the Search Type to DTV and the LCN Option to Off.

  6. Navigate to Search and press the OK key.

  7. The search begins. The number of DTV / radio and data stations found during the search is displayed.

  8. When the search is complete, the TV set displays the first TV channel in the channel list.

Note:

- Switch the LCN Option setting to Off. Otherwise, the channel list cannot be edited (sorted).

SOUND

In the sound menu you can adjust the sound settings to your needs and save them.

  1. Press the key to open the TV menu.
  2. Select the Sound menu item with the ▲▼▼ keys.
  3. Press the key to enter the Sound menu.
  4. The following menu items are available in the Sound menu:
Sound ModeIn sound mode, the following preset sound modes are available.Standard(Fixed sound settings).Sports(Fixed sound settings).Movie(Fixed sound settings).Music(Fixed sound settings).User(The equaliser can be adjusted manually).
EqualiserAdjust the 5-band equaliser to your needs. The equaliser is only available in User sound mode.
BalanceChanges the balance between the left and right speakers.0: Neutral setting- 1 to -50: Shifts the sound to the left speaker until the right speaker is completely deactivated at -50.1 to 50: Shifts the sound to the right speaker until the left speaker is completely deactivated at 50.
Auto VolumeIf the setting is "On", the TV set automatically adjusts different volume outputs to the same level.OnOff
SurroundIf the setting is set to "On", the unit automatically outputs virtual surround sound.OfOff
SPDIF ModeSets the output format for the digital audio output [COAXIAL OUT] and "Bluetooth".OffPCMRAWAuto
Audio OnlyDeactivates the picture to save power, e.g. when listening to a radio station without picture content.OnOffNote:The picture is switched off. The sound continues to play. The picture can be reactivated with all keysReflexion LEDW24i+ - SOUND - 1except the 'eactivate the picture.

5V Antenna FeedbackSet the 5V supply voltage for external antennas at the DVB-T2/C connection On or Off.
Channel EditEdit the channel list.Red button: Delete a selected channel.Yellow button: Move a selected channel to the desired position.Blue button: Skips the marked station when switching through.FAV: Marks the selected station with a heart. Press the button again to stop favouring the channel.Press the key when the menu is closed to open the Favourites list.
DVB-S Channel Export (USB)Export your configured satellite list as a backup to USB.
DVB-S Channel Import (USB)Import your satellite list stored on USB.
Satellite Dish Setup(Satellite / Transponder)Manage the transponders or satellites and adjust the LNB settings.EPG: Switch between the satellite and transponder list.Red button: Delete a selected transponder or satellite.Green button: Edit a selected transponder or satellite.Yellow button: Add a new transponder or satellite.Blue button: Start the search on a selected transponder or satellite. The existing channel list is deleted.
Satellite Dish Setup(LNB Settings)Note:Normally, no adjustment needs to be made in the LNB settings. The setting is only recommended for experienced users.Select the desired satellite and press the key to enter the LNB setting.LNB Type: Adjust the setting based on your LNB.LNB Power: Set the LNB voltage for horizontal / vertical switching.13V/18V (Default)Off22Khz: Control signal for low / high switching.Auto (Default)OnOffUnicable Setting: Set the Unicable setting according to your Unicable satellite system.IF Freq: Press the key to open the frequency selection. Press the key again to edit the frequency. Select the IF (ID) corresponding to your LNB or multi-switch and enter the frequency.Sat Position: Select Satellite Position: SatA, SatBToneBurst: Set the toneburst On or Off according to your satellite system.DISEqC 1.0: Only active if DISEqC 1.1 is switched off. Adjust the setting according to your multi-switch configuration.DISEqC 1.1: Only active if DISEqC 1.0 is switched off. Adjust the setting according to your LNB / multiswitch configuration.DISEqC 1.2: Motor settings. Activates the Limit Settings menu item.Motor Setting: Only active if DISEqC 1.2 is set to On. Set the position settings for the satellite.
CI InformationDisplays information about the inserted CI module and card. Only active if a module is inserted. The module and card are not included in the scope of delivery and must be purchased separately from the reception provider.
Signal InformationDisplays reception information of the selected station. Only active when a station has been found.
DVB-T
Auto SearchStarts the automatic channel search. The channels are automatically added to the channel list.Country Select: Select the country according to the installation site.Search Type: Select the search type.ATV+DTVDTV (Recommended)LCN Option: Set the LCN option On or Off. It is recommended to set it to Off, otherwise the yellow button in the Edit Channel menu is disabled.Search: Starts the search.Note:Please note that you must switch the option 5V antenna voltage On or Off according to the antenna used before the search run.
DVBT Manual SearchStarts the manual channel search. The channels are automatically added to the channel list.Frequency: Displays the frequency of the transmitter.Current CH: Select the programme. At the same time, the frequency is adjusted.Search: Starts the search.Signal Quality: Displays the signal quality.Signal Strength: Displays the signal strength.
5V Antenna FeedbackSet the 5V supply voltage for external antennas at the DVB-T2/C connection On or Off.Passive antenna = OffActive antennas = OnActive antennas with own supply = Off

FUNCTION

In the function menu you can adjust and save various general settings to suit your needs.

  1. Press the key to open the TV menu.
  2. Select the Function menu item with the keys.
  3. Press the Ⓞ key to enter the Function menu.
  4. The following menu items are available in the Function menu:
OSD TimeSet the time after which the menu display is closed when there is no operation.
LockFor more information, see the item Lock in these operating instructions.
CECSet the HDMI CEC settings. The option only applies to devices connected to the HDMI1 ARC and HDMI2 connections.CEC: Activates the CEC setting and the operation of other compatible devices with the TV remote control.Auto Standby: Switches off the connected device when the TV set is switched off.Auto Power On: Switches on connected devices when the TV set is switched on.ARC: Transmits the audio signal to externally connected devices (e.g. sound bars) via theHDMI1 ARCconnection.Device List: Displays the devices connected to HDMI1 and HDMI2.
PVR ListManage the saved recordings.Red button: Deletes the selected recording.Playback window mode: Select a recording and press the Key to start playback.Full screen playback: Press the Key to start playback.Press the Key to select the window and then press the Key. The playback now changes to full screen playback. Press the Key to stop playback.
PVR OptionSet the settings for the recordings.Select Disk: Select the recording medium.Time Shift Size: Set the maximum size of the time shift file.Format Disk: Prepare the USB storage device for recording. Please note that when formatting the USB storage medium, all stored files will be deleted.Speed Check: Test the speed of the USB storage device.
Blue ScreenSet the background picture for the signal sources when there is no signal.On: Blue backgroundOff: Black background
Teletext LanguageSelect the teletext language.
Audio Language SettingSelect the audio language of the selected TV channel.Can also be selected via the Key. The selection depends on the available audio track from the TV programme.
Audio LanguageSet the Preferred Audio Language to be selected automatically.
Second Audio LanguageSet the Secondary Audio Language to be selected automatically.
Subtitle Language SettingSelect the subtitle of the selected TV channel. Can also be selected via the key. The selection depends on the available subtitles from the TV programme.
Subtitle LanguageSet the Preferred Subtitle Language to be selected automatically.
Second Subtitle LanguageSet the Secondary Subtitle Language to be selected automatically.
H.O.HThis option is for people with a hearing impairment. When “On” subtitle are activated automatically when available.
ResetThis menu item resets all settings (picture/sound) to the factory settings and the set switches off and restarts. The channel list and LNB settings are not reset.

USB RECORDING PROGRAMMING

  1. Insert an empty USB stick or a hard disk (max. 1 TB) into the USB socket of the unit. Please note that the USB mass storage device must be formatted FAT32.
  2. Press the MENU key and navigate to Function.
  3. Press the Ⓞ key and select the menu item PVR option.
  4. Press the button to open the menu.
  5. Under the menu item Select Disk, select the USB memory on which the recordings are to be saved.
  6. Then go to Format Disk so that the USB memory is converted to the correct format. Note:

- Formatting deletes all data from the USB memory.

  1. Now the USB memory is ready for recording.

Start recording

There are two ways to start a recording.

Instant recording:

Press the key on the remote control and the recording starts.

Press the key to stop recording.

EPG recording

Press the key to programme a recording. Press the Red button to programme the recording.

SIMPLE TROUBLESHOOTING

If the screen fails or there is a sharp drop in performance, check the TV using the following instructions: Also check connected devices to find the source of the fault. If the screen still does not work as expected, contact customer support.

No power

  • Check that the mains adapter or the car adapter is connected to the TV set.
  • Check that the toggle switch is in the on position.

No picture or no sound

  • Check whether the mains adapter or the car adapter is connected to the TV set.
  • Check the picture and sound settings.
  • Check whether the antenna / cable system / satellite antenna is connected correctly.
  • Change to another programme.
  • Check that the connected devices (e.g. receiver) are connected correctly.

Poor picture quality

  • Check that the antenna cable is connected correctly.
  • Check the manual TV tuning of the TV channel.
  • Change the picture settings: Brightness, colour, sharpness, contrast and hue. Make sure that the TV is not located near other electrical appliances that could cause radio frequency interference.

No colour

  • Adjust the colour settings.
  • Check that the selected programme is broadcast in colour.
  • Make sure that the channel is tuned correctly.

The TV does not respond to the remote control

• Make sure there are no obstacles between the remote control and the TV.
- Make sure the remote control is within reach.
- Make sure that the batteries in the remote control are not dead.

No Internet content will be played back

  • Check in the network settings whether the TV set is connected to your router.
  • Check the settings of your router.
